Does Windows2000 have a program that allows you to monitor all startup programs like the msconfig.exe in 98? If not, does anyone know of any utilites that allow you to do this?

If you dont use that app its still pretty easy. You just have to edit the registry. Go to start, run. Type in regedit. Push the plus next to HKEY_Local_Machine. Then push the plus next to Software. Then push the plus next to microsoft, then push the plus next to Windows. Then push the plus next to current version. Then click on the run folder itself. In the right hand side under default will be all the items that start up automatically when you boot your computer. To disable it from starting up double click the item and add a minus to the end of the value data. Close regedit when done and changes will take effect next boot. Good luck.
